Centrals, I had no idea until I ran the search you suggested. It is referred to as the "laglag-bala” scam and has happened at multiple airports in the PI.
 
The "bullets" were discovered on the routine X-ray examination at the entrance to the airport terminal. If you have been to any Pinoy's airport you will notice that there is always a queue of passengers or whatnot waiting to have their belongs X-ray. Trying to put something into someone else luggage is highly difficult because there are so many watching eyes. To even suggest deep inside the suitcase or wrapped inside a cloth is laughable.
Of course the culprit denied any knowledge of it for the obvious reason(heavy fine).
